delete-operator

    1熱度

    3回答

    我有這樣定義的類Foo: class Foo { public: Foo(int num); Foo(const Foo& other); ~Foo(); Foo& operator=(const Foo& other); ... private: string *fooArray; void clea

    5熱度

    5回答

    # include <iostream> int main() { using std::cout; int *p= new int; *p = 10; cout<<*p<<"\t"<<p<<"\n"; delete p; cout<<*p<<"\t"<<p<<"\n"; return 0; } 輸出: 10 0x237c010 0 0x237c010 刪除P,爲什

    0熱度

    4回答

    刪除我需要一些幫助運營商new和delete 我試圖創建一個名爲大來處理龐大的數字 #include <iostream> using namespace std; class big { protected: char *a; long lenght,maxlenght; public: big() { maxlenght=256;

    0熱度

    4回答

    我有班級甲板和遊戲卡。甲板對象必須有指針的動態分配的陣列,以遊戲牌對象: PlayingCard** _playing_cards; 初始化此陣列中,甲板的構造,並建立()函數被稱爲: Deck::Deck(int size) { _total_playing_cards = size; _deal_next = 0; build(); } void De

    0熱度

    2回答

    現在,我想用一個函數來增加數組的大小。 #include <iostream> using namespace std; void IncreaseArraySize(int* addr){ int* temp = new int[20]; for(int i=0;i<10;i++){ temp[i] = addr[i]; } for(in

    0熱度

    4回答

    我有一個主要的對象。它擁有很多包含其他對象的數組。我想知道,當我刪除主對象時,所有的內存都會被釋放(主對象,數組和數組的對象(元素))?例如: Fruit^ my_fruit = gcnew Fruit; Apple^ first_apple = gcnew Apple; Apple^ second_apple = gcnew Apple; my_fruit->AppleList->Add(

    1熱度

    3回答

    當試圖刪除/釋放字符ptr而不被strtok_r完全處理時,它給我堆棧跟蹤錯誤。 我知道不能通過常規方式釋放/刪除strtok_r char ptr,而不能通過strtok_r func完成整個字符串分隔過程。 任何人都可以告訴我如何釋放一個char ptr,當它的處理由strtok_r? char *data = new char[temp->size()+1];//temp is of typ

    0熱度

    2回答

    我試圖理解來釋放指向內存中的有道結構刪除數據。在這種情況下,指針指向結構的新實例。一個例子如下所示 的結構是這樣的: struct MyData { unsigned short int MYID; unsigned short int MYCMD; }; 定義如下。 MyData* injdataRx; myDataPtr = ne

    2熱度

    6回答

    我有一個小型的C++程序,我創建了一個Person類的兩個對象。該課程有char *m_szFirstName和char *m_szLastName數據。 然後我分配一個對象到另一個對象,導致對象的數據成員指向相同的位置。 在析構函數中,我刪除了爲第一個對象分配的內存並將NULL值分配給指針。像這樣的東西。 if (m_szFirstName!= NULL) { delete [] m

    0熱度

    2回答

    我正在使用仿真框架。生成的每個粒子都有一個指向UserInfo對象的指針的槽(這樣您就可以將所需的任何信息附加到粒子上)。問題在於,只要粒子死亡,框架就會刪除這些用戶信息。由於有數以百萬計的粒子,往往有重複的信息,我只想在信息不同時創建一個新的UserInfo對象。問題當然是每當一個粒子被殺死的時候,它將刪除它有一個指針的UserInfo對象(不管這個同樣的對象是否也附着在其他粒子上)。 我需要採